Side door close buttons are not working

Asked by Guru9ZN1J2 Dec 10, 2020 at 10:52 AM about the 2005 Dodge Caravan

Question type: Maintenance & Repair

Both side door buttons are not operating.  The
doors close using the key fob or the control panel
up front

2 Answers

3,055

You probably have bad switches. The next thing to do is test for powers and grounds in those switch harnesses.

1 people found this helpful.
20

There is a lock out button on the overhead console. On/off. On mine it's the far right button.
